Positive solutions for semi-linear elliptic equations in exterior domains
We prove the existence of a solution, decaying to zero at infinity, for the second order differential equation $$ frac{1}{A(t)}(A(t)u'(t))'+phi(t)+f(t,u(t))=0,quad tin (a,infty). $$ Then we give a simple proof, under some sufficient conditions which unify and generalize most of those given in...
